@media only screen and (max-width: 768px) {
}

@media only screen and (min-width: 768px) {
}

@media only screen and (min-width: 1024px) {
}

@media only screen and (min-width: 1250px) {
}
/* <> */
	header #languages_div img {
		margin-bottom: 3px;
		width: auto;
	}

	header #languages_div table {
		font: 16px/140% Raleway, Roboto, Arial;
		width: 1px;	
	}
	
	header #languages_div table td {
		text-align: center;
		color: #cd9e2d;
	}
/* <> */

/* # */
	header #languages_div {
		float: right;
	}
/* # */

/* . */
	header #languages_div div {
		padding-left: 15px;
		cursor: pointer;
		position: relative;
		transition: all .2s ease-in-out;
	}
	
	header #languages_div span {	
		border-bottom: 1px solid transparent;
		transition: all .2s ease-in-out;
	}
	
	header #languages_div div:hover {	
		color: #cd9e2d;
	}
	
	header #languages_div div:hover span {		
		border-bottom: 1px solid #cd9e2d;
	}
	
	header #languages_div span.active_lang {	
		border-bottom: 1px solid #cd9e2d;
	}
	
	header #languages_div div:hover a {
		color: #cd9e2d;
	}
	
	header #languages_div div a {
		display: block;
		position: relative;
		color: #000;
		text-decoration: none;
	}
/* . */